Common Lennox Air Duct Cleaning Problems We Solve in Darnestown

  • MERV 16 filter overload from oak and poplar pollen. Lennox’s high-efficiency cabinet filters are built tight, but Darnestown’s mature hardwood canopy dumps massive spring pollen loads through oversized two-story foyer return grilles. The filter cakes early, bypass begins, and duct loading accelerates. We measure bypass at the cabinet and clean the full return path, not just the filter slot.
  • Sagging flex ducts in bonus room zones. Darnestown’s 30-year-old homes often have secondary air handlers serving finished basements or detached garage lofts. The flex runs were hung with minimal support and have sagged into low spots. Condensation from Seneca Creek humidity pools there, mold colonizes, and your Lennox blower works harder for less airflow. Our video inspection finds these before they stain the ceiling.
  • Variable-speed motor calibration drift. Lennox variable-speed blowers adjust to maintain CFM, but duct static pressure shifts when trunk leaks develop—common after basement finishing in these walkout homes. The motor compensates until it can’t, then short-cycles. We seal the leaks, verify static pressure across zones, and the system stops fighting itself.
  • Mastic failure at plenum transitions. Walkout-basement utility rooms in Darnestown see seasonal humidity swings from the Seneca Creek drainage. Mastic sealant at the plenum cracks, CFM drops, and two-stage compressors never reach second stage. We remove the failed material, reseal with proper backing, and test for measurable improvement.
  • Forgotten duct runs in detached structures. That garage loft air handler? The ductwork probably hasn’t been cleaned since the original build. We find decades of accumulated debris—pollen, rodent activity, construction dust from the 1990s—in these isolated zones regularly. Lennox Service in Darnestown: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ment

Darnestown’s large-lot executive colonials—many with detached garage lofts housing a secondary air handler—routinely have forgotten duct runs that haven’t been cleaned since the home’s original 1985–2000 build, and our video inspections regularly discover decades of pollen and mouse debris in those isolated zones. The Seneca Creek watershed funnels humid air northward through this Piedmont transition zone, keeping relative humidity inside ductwork high enough to sustain mold in any low spot. Combine that with the original flex-duct systems sized for high-ceiling, open-plan layouts, and you’ve got a Lennox variable-capacity unit working against physics it wasn’t programmed to overcome. The Signature Series SLP99V and EL18XCV are sophisticated machines. They modulate airflow precisely. But precise modulation assumes ductwork that holds its shape and seals. In Darnestown, that assumption fails often enough that we’ve built our entire inspection protocol around finding where.
